Corp Affairs Min, Sebi to start automatic data exchange

New Delhi: Bolstering efforts to curb white collar frauds, the corporate affairs ministry and markets watchdog Sebi will start automatic sharing of data between them.

The move also comes against the backdrop of concerns over corporate governance practices amid instances of misdoings and financial irregularities.

The ministry and Sebi Friday entered into a formal memorandum of understanding (MoU) for data exchange.

The pact will facilitate the sharing of data and information between Sebi and the ministry on an automatic and regular basis. "It will enable sharing of specific information such as details of suspended companies, delisted companies, shareholding pattern from Sebi and financial statements filed with the Registrar by corporates, returns of allotment of shares, audit reports relating to corporates," an official release said.

Both the sides, on request, will share any information available in their respective databases for the purpose of carrying out scrutiny, inspection, investigation and prosecution.
